About 10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line
10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line (PubChem CID 10295228) has the molecular formula C27H27NO3
and a molecular weight of 413.52 g/mol. Its IUPAC name is 10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line.

What is the SMILES notation for 10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line?
The canonical SMILES for 10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line is COc1ccc(C2Oc3cccc(OC)c3-c3ccc4c(c32)C(C)=CC(C)(C)N4)cc1.
What is the InChIKey of 10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line?
The InChIKey is CGZQTIUDWCOCRV-UHFFFAOYSA-N. The full InChI is InChI=1S/C27H27NO3/c1-16-15-27(2,3)28-20-14-13-19-24-21(30-5)7-6-8-22(24)31-26(25(19)23(16)20)17-9-11-18(29-4)12-10-17/h6-15,26,28H,1-5H3.
What are the key properties of 10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line?
10-methoxy-5-(4-methoxyphenyl)-2,2,4-trimethyl-1,5-dihydrochromeno[3,4-f]quinoline has a molecular weight of 413.52 g/mol, XLogP of 6.46, 3 rotatable bonds, 1 hydrogen bond donors, and 4 hydrogen bond acceptors.
